21 min read

How to Create a Business Mobile App Easily in 2026

AT
AppMaker TeamAuthor
Last updated:

Summarize with AI

Get a quick summary of this article

Open ChatGPT

Discover how to create an app for your business in 2026, including planning, development costs, and growth strategies for scalability.

If you’re running a Shopify store or eCommerce brand, you already know mobile shoppers are where the growth is, but are they shopping your store the way you want them to?

The cold truth is, mobile web often fails to convert the millions of dollars in traffic brands work so hard to attract. A 2024 report states that consumers are 50% more likely to take a revenue-generating action, such as booking or purchasing, through a mobile app than through other digital channels.

That’s why so many growth-minded founders are now asking a more strategic question: “How to make an app for my business” that not just exists on mobile but also converts, retains, and scales revenue.

So if you’re ready to stop leaving money on the table and give your customers the seamless experience they expect in 2026, this guide will walk you step-by-step through building a business-boosting app that doesn’t require you to be a developer.

Quick Snapshot

  • Evaluate Business Need: Assess whether a mobile app aligns with your business goals and customer behavior before investing time and resources.
  • Cost Considerations: Understand the cost range for app development; simple apps start at $5,000, while complex ones can exceed $150,000.
  • Essential Features: Include core features like user login, payment gateways, push notifications, and in-app support to enhance user experience and retention.
  • Choose the Right Development Path: For quick deployment and cost-efficiency, consider no-code platforms, while custom development is ideal for businesses needing complex features.
  • Avoid Common Pitfalls: Prevent scope creep, budget overruns, and technical issues by setting clear goals, allocating resources wisely, and thoroughly testing the app before launch.

What Is a Business Mobile App?

A business mobile app is a dedicated application designed to help customers interact with your brand directly on their smartphones or tablets. Unlike a mobile website accessed through a browser, a mobile app is installed on a user’s device, allowing faster access, smoother navigation, and more personalized experiences.

When business owners ask how to get an app for their business, they are usually referring to creating an app that enables customers to perform specific actions, such as browsing products, placing orders, booking appointments, or receiving updates, all from a single, branded interface.

With the basics covered, it’s important to understand the inner workings of a mobile app and how it connects your business to customers.

How a Business Mobile App Works

At a basic level, a business app connects three key elements:

  • User interface (frontend): What customers see and interact with on their device
  • Business systems (backend): Inventory, orders, bookings, or customer data
  • Notifications and integrations: Push notifications, payments, maps, or third-party tools

Modern platforms allow businesses to build a mobile app for their business by connecting existing systems, such as an e-commerce store, booking software, or CRM, without building everything from scratch.

Business Mobile App vs Mobile Website

To see why apps can be more effective than websites, let’s compare the key differences between a mobile app and a mobile website.

Business Mobile App vs Mobile Website
Business Mobile App vs Mobile Website

This is why many companies choose to create a mobile app for their business once they see strong mobile traffic but lower conversion or retention rates.

Before jumping into development, consider whether a mobile app truly aligns with your business goals and customer needs.

Should You Build a Mobile App for Your Business?

Not every business needs a mobile app. Before investing time and money, it’s important to evaluate whether an app will truly benefit your business and your customers.

Here are key factors to consider:

Should You Build a Mobile App for Your Business?
Should You Build a Mobile App for Your Business?

1. Customer Behavior

If your target audience frequently uses mobile devices to interact with your business, whether shopping, booking, or browsing, an app can make their experience faster and more convenient.

Apps are particularly useful for businesses with repeat customers, loyalty programs, or services that require regular interaction.

2. Business Goals

Are you looking to increase sales, improve customer engagement, or build brand loyalty?

Apps provide direct access to users, push notifications, and personalized experiences that websites alone can’t offer.

3. Type of Business

  • Retail/E-commerce: Apps can streamline shopping and make repeat purchases easier.
  • Service-based businesses: Booking, appointment management, and loyalty programs work well through apps.
  • Content-driven businesses: Apps can deliver content like news, tutorials, or exclusive offers more effectively than a mobile website.

4. Cost vs. Benefit

While apps can be expensive to build and maintain, they often provide higher engagement and retention than mobile websites.

If your business relies heavily on recurring interactions or customer retention, the benefits can outweigh the costs.

For example, Starbucks has successfully used its mobile app and Starbucks Rewards loyalty programme to drive frequent repeat visits and deepen customer loyalty.

What fits into an app becomes the next step in creating a mobile app.

Key Features to Include in Your Business App

When building a mobile app for your business, including the right features is critical to provide value to your users and achieve your business goals. Here’s a breakdown of essential features:

1. User Registration and Profile Management

  • Allow users to create accounts using email, phone, or social media login.
  • Provide profile customization for a personalized experience.

2. Push Notifications

  • Send targeted notifications about promotions, updates, or new products.
  • Keep users engaged and drive repeat visits.

3. Payment Gateway Integration

  • Enable secure and seamless transactions through popular payment methods.
  • Support multiple payment options such as credit/debit cards, digital wallets, and net banking.

4. Product or Service Catalog

  • Display products or services clearly with images, descriptions, and prices.
  • Allow easy navigation through categories and search functionality.

5. In-App Messaging or Chat Support

  • Provide real-time customer support to address queries promptly.
  • Improves user satisfaction and reduces drop-offs.

6. Reviews and Ratings

  • Enable users to leave feedback and rate products/services.
  • Builds trust and informs potential customers about quality.

7. Analytics and Reporting

  • Track user behavior, app performance, and conversion metrics.
  • Helps in making data-driven improvements to the app.

8. Social Sharing Options

  • Allow users to share products or content on social media.
  • Boosts app visibility and encourages organic growth.

9. Offline Mode (Optional)

  • Provides limited functionality even without internet access.
  • Useful for content-heavy apps or businesses with frequent mobile users.

Platforms like Appmaker make this approach more accessible by offering built-in features such as push notifications, in-app content updates, and deep linking. Book a demo now.

Including these core features ensures your app is user-friendly, engaging, and aligned with your business objectives. It also increases the likelihood of user retention and positive reviews.

9 Steps to Build a Mobile App for Your Business

9 Steps to Build a Mobile App for Your Business
9 Steps to Build a Mobile App for Your Business

Creating a mobile app doesn’t have to be overwhelming. Following a structured process ensures your app meets customer needs, launches on time, and drives business results. Here’s a step-by-step approach:

Step 1: Define Your App’s Purpose and Core Features

  • Identify the main problem your app will solve for your customers.
  • List 3–5 essential features that directly support this purpose.
  • Avoid adding unnecessary features at launch to prevent complexity and delays.

Step 2: Choose the Right Development Approach

  • Custom Development: For complex, unique functionality.
  • No-Code Platforms: For straightforward apps with fast deployment.
  • E-commerce Conversion Tools: If you already have an online store (Shopify, WooCommerce, etc.) and want a native app quickly, no-code app platforms are becoming increasingly popular.

Appmaker, for instance, supports no-code app creation and comes with features like push notifications, seamless store integration, in-app analytics, and customizable layouts. Explore now.

Step 3: Prepare Your Content and Assets

  • Gather product images, logos, descriptive text, and promotional content.
  • Draft app store descriptions and screenshots in advance to streamline submission.

Step 4: Design Your App for Simplicity

  • Focus on mobile-first navigation: users should reach key actions within 2 taps.
  • Maintain consistent branding, clear labels, and intuitive menus.

Step 5: Integrate Essential Systems

  • Connect payment processors, calendars, or inventory systems.
  • Set up analytics tools to track user behavior from day one.

Step 6: Test Thoroughly on Multiple Devices

  • Test on various iOS and Android devices, including older models.
  • Include team members and a small group of customers to catch usability issues.

Step 7: Prepare for App Store Submission

  • Create developer accounts with Apple ($99/year) and Google ($25 one-time).
  • Follow platform-specific guidelines to prevent rejections.
  • Some no-code platforms handle submission automatically; check if yours does.

Step 8: Launch with a Marketing Strategy

  • Promote your app via email, social media, website banners, and in-store messaging.
  • Offer early adopter discounts or app-exclusive benefits to encourage downloads.

Step 9: Monitor, Measure, and Iterate

  • Track daily active users, conversion rates, and feature usage.
  • Collect feedback from users and improve the app iteratively.
  • Use analytics to guide which features to enhance or simplify.

Once you’ve understood the steps to create your app, the next question is: what kind of app should you build? Depending on your business goals, audience, and content strategy, several types of apps can help drive engagement, conversions, or productivity.

Also Read: Navigating the Mobile Commerce Landscape: Trends and Insights into 2024

5 Types of Business Apps You Can Create

Building a business app doesn’t have to be complex. With the rise of no-code platforms, companies of all sizes can launch apps quickly and efficiently. Here are five types of business apps you can create, and the kinds of features to look for in a no-code app builder:

5 Types of Business Apps You Can Create
5 Types of Business Apps You Can Create

1. E-commerce Conversion Apps

For online stores on Shopify, WooCommerce, or similar platforms, a native app can boost sales and repeat purchases. No-code platforms allow you to launch an app quickly, with features such as push notifications, in-app analytics, and seamless store integration, turning your e-commerce site into a mobile-first shopping experience.

2. Content-Heavy Apps

Businesses that publish frequent blogs, videos, or educational content need apps that keep users engaged. No-code builders let you update content in real time, send targeted push notifications, and link directly to specific posts or media, ensuring your audience always has fresh content.

3. Loyalty and Rewards Apps

Apps that reward customers encourage repeat business and brand loyalty. Modern app builders often support loyalty programs, points tracking, tiered rewards, and engagement analytics, helping you understand which incentives drive retention.

4. Booking and Service-Based Apps

Service businesses like salons, clinics, or fitness studios benefit from apps that simplify booking, reminders, and payments. No-code platforms integrate these features seamlessly, improving convenience for customers and reducing administrative work for staff.

5. Internal Productivity Apps

Custom apps for internal workflows, task management, announcements, or project tracking can boost team efficiency. No-code solutions enable secure internal apps with notifications, real-time updates, and reporting tools, keeping teams connected and productive.

Choosing the right type of app is just the beginning. The next important consideration is how long it takes to build your app and what factors influence the timeline, so you can plan your launch effectively.

How Long Does It Take to Make an App for Your Business?

Understanding the timeline for creating a business app helps you plan budgets, marketing campaigns, and seasonal launches effectively. Depending on the approach, the timeline can vary significantly.

How Long Does It Take to Make an App for Your Business?
How Long Does It Take to Make an App for Your Business?

Factors That Can Affect Timelines

Even the fastest approaches can experience delays due to:

  • Content readiness: Missing images, product info, or copy can stall progress.
  • Decision-making speed: Slow approvals from stakeholders add weeks.
  • App store reviews: Apple sometimes takes 2–5 days; Google typically takes 1–2 days, but it can vary.
  • Seasonal planning: Launching before peak shopping seasons may require starting 3–4 months in advance.

For small to medium businesses, no-code platforms like Appmaker provide the quickest route to launching an app, while custom development should be reserved for complex, highly tailored solutions.

How Much Does It Cost to Make a Mobile App?

The cost of building a mobile app can vary widely depending on its complexity, features, and platform. Understanding the factors that influence pricing will help you plan your budget more effectively.

1. Type of App

Type of App
Type of App

2. Platform Choice

  • iOS vs Android vs Both: Building for a single platform is cheaper than developing for both. However, targeting both platforms expands your audience and potential ROI.
  • Cross-platform development using frameworks like Flutter or React Native can save costs while reaching multiple platforms.

3. Design and User Experience (UX)

  • Custom designs, animations, and advanced user interfaces can increase the cost but improve engagement.
  • Investing in a seamless UX often leads to higher retention and conversion rates.

4. Features and Integrations

  • Features like push notifications, payment gateways, loyalty programs, and in-app analytics can add to development costs.
  • Integrations with your existing systems, like Shopify, CRM, or inventory management, also affect pricing.

5. Maintenance and Updates

  • The initial development cost is only part of the budget. Apps require ongoing updates, bug fixes, and compatibility adjustments with new OS versions.
  • Typical maintenance costs are around 15-20% of the initial development cost per year.

Planning your app strategy carefully ensures your investment aligns with your business goals and customer needs.

7 Common Mistakes That Derail Your Business App

Even with a clear plan for how to make an app for my business, many projects fail due to avoidable mistakes. Learning from others’ errors can save time, money, and frustration.

7 Common Mistakes That Derail Your Business App
7 Common Mistakes That Derail Your Business App

After launch, your focus shifts to growth and retention. Here are strategies to keep users engaged and maximize app success.

6 Post-Launch Growth and Marketing Strategies for Your App

6 Post-Launch Growth and Marketing Strategies for Your App
6 Post-Launch Growth and Marketing Strategies for Your App

Launching your app is just the beginning. The key to long-term success is growth, user retention, and continuous optimization. Here’s how to ensure your app reaches its full potential:

1. Encourage User Reviews and Ratings

Positive reviews improve visibility in app stores and build trust:

  • Prompt satisfied users to leave reviews after completing key actions.
  • Respond politely to negative feedback and resolve issues quickly.
  • Monitor app store ratings regularly and identify areas for improvement.

2. Utilize App Store Optimization (ASO)

ASO improves your app’s discoverability in stores, similar to SEO for websites:

  • Use relevant keywords in the app title, description, and metadata.
  • Add compelling screenshots, videos, and a clear app icon.
  • Keep your app description concise, highlighting benefits and core features.
  • Regularly update content to match trending searches and user expectations.

3. Retain Users Through Engagement

High retention is more important than downloads. Strategies include:

  • Personalized push notifications based on user behavior.
  • In-app messaging highlighting new features, products, or content.
  • Loyalty programs or rewards for frequent users.
  • Gamification techniques, like challenges or progress tracking, can be used to increase interaction.

4. Cross-Promote Across Channels

Drive traffic to your app from other marketing channels:

  • Promote your app on social media with targeted campaigns.
  • Include app download links in email newsletters.
  • Use your website, blog, and physical stores (if applicable) to raise awareness.

5. Monitor Analytics and Optimize Continuously

Data-driven insights help your app evolve effectively:

  • Track key metrics like retention rate, churn, session duration, and conversion rate.
  • Identify drop-off points and optimize the user journey.
  • Test new features or design updates through A/B testing.
  • Adjust marketing strategies based on performance analytics.

6. Invest in Paid Campaigns

Once your app is optimized, consider targeted advertising:

  • Social media ads for your audience demographic.
  • Search ads in app stores for high-intent keywords.
  • Retargeting campaigns to re-engage inactive users.

By combining these growth and marketing strategies, your app can steadily increase downloads, engagement, and revenue. Continuous monitoring and adaptation are key to staying ahead in a competitive market.

Build Your Business App with Appmaker

Creating a mobile app for your Shopify store has never been easier. With Appmaker’s no-code platform, you can:

  • No-Code Mobile App Builder: Build fully native iOS and Android apps from your Shopify store without any coding.
  • Drag-and-Drop App Builder: Manage app content, banners, layouts, product pages, and carts easily without technical skills.
  • Push Notifications & Campaign Tools: Send unlimited push notifications for promotions, abandoned carts, or product restocks to boost engagement.
  • Integration Support: Seamlessly connect with Shopify, payment gateways, CRM, and inventory systems for smooth operations.
  • AI-Powered Personalization: Customize app layouts and experiences using AI tools like Eidolon AI, an AI-powered tool that allows merchants to create fully custom mobile app designs by uploading screenshots or Figma files. This tool helps convert static images into actionable code that can be reused throughout the app.
  • John AI: A virtual assistant for merchants, providing real-time insights and analytics about sales, product trends, and customer engagement. Merchants can ask John about sales forecasts, top-selling products, and much more, with direct integration into Shopify analytics.
  • Code Blocks: Allows for the creation of reusable blocks of code that can be applied throughout the app, making the app-building process faster and more flexible.
  • Conditional Blocks: This feature allows merchants to implement custom conditions on their app’s display elements, ensuring a tailored experience for different customers.
  • Custom Code & Developer Access: Allows developers to add custom functionality, build subscription models, create loyalty checkouts, and integrate custom features.
  • Analytics & Insights Dashboard: Provides data-driven insights to track key metrics like conversion rate, AOV, retention, and user behavior, along with an AI assistant ("John AI") for easy, plain-language queries.
  • Multi-Language Support: Supports building mobile apps in different languages to cater to a diverse, global audience.

Save time, increase engagement, and grow your revenue, all from one platform.

Conclusion

Building a mobile app can improve how your business interacts with customers, increase customer loyalty, and enhance revenue. By carefully evaluating your needs, including the right features, and following a clear development plan, you can create an app that provides real value.

With the right tools and expertise, you can streamline the app development process, reduce costs, and ensure your app delivers a seamless user experience. Start planning your app today and turn it into a long-term asset that grows your business.

Get started with Appmaker now to bring your business closer to your customers.

FAQs

Q1: What is the best way to make a mobile app for a small business in 2026?

No-code platforms like Appmaker or Shopify converters are ideal for small businesses. They allow fast deployment, essential features, and easy integrations without coding skills.

Q2: How can I increase user engagement and retention on my business app?

Use push notifications, in-app messaging, loyalty programs, and gamification. Monitor analytics to understand user behavior and optimize key features regularly.

Q3: How do I calculate the total cost of developing a business mobile app?

Consider app type, platform, design, features, and ongoing maintenance (15–20% per year). No-code platforms are cheaper; custom development is costlier but allows advanced features.

Q4: How long does it take to build and launch a business mobile app?

Custom development: 4–7 months; no-code platforms: 2–5 weeks; e-commerce store conversions: 2–3 weeks. Delays may occur due to content or app store approvals.

Q5: Can I integrate my e-commerce or CRM system into my app?

Yes, modern platforms support integrations with Shopify, WooCommerce, or CRMs for real-time syncing of orders, inventory, and customer data.